La Pine Hawks Baseball 6-14 Creswell

The Hawks couldn't contain Creswell's offensive surge Thursday afternoon, falling 14-6 in a league baseball game at home. La Pine struggled to find answers against the visiting squad's potent lineup, which produced double-digit runs to pull away decisively. Despite the lopsided final score, the Hawks showed resilience by putting six runs on the board themselves, demonstrating they could manufacture offense even in a challenging matchup. The loss drops La Pine to 9-10 overall and 4-7 in conference play as the spring season enters its final stretch.
